<br>Many casual gamers often confuse two incredibly distinct but closely related strategy genres.<br>
<br>In this analysis, we will compare the mechanics, pacing, and player objectives of both beloved categories.<br>
Traditional Defense Games
<br>You do not control any offensive units; your entire strategy revolves around base building and resource management.<br>
<br>The challenge comes from optimizing your maze of turrets and managing upgrades as the waves become progressively harder.<br>
Focuses heavily on PvE content.No offensive unit control.Matches can last for hours.
The Modern Tower Rush
<br>You are actively deploying mobile troops that march down lanes while also managing your own defensive structures.<br>
<br>The pacing is incredibly fast, usually locking players into a strict three to five-minute time limit per match.<br>
